Bitcoin’s Price Volatility: A Continuing Challenge
Bitcoin’s price has always been known for its dramatic swings. While this volatility can create opportunities for significant gains, it also presents considerable risk. The future likely holds more price fluctuations, driven by factors like regulatory changes, macroeconomic conditions, and widespread adoption. Predicting these movements with accuracy remains impossible, making informed investment crucial for anyone involved in the Bitcoin market. Understanding that this volatility is inherent to the asset is key to managing expectations.

What are Commodity Markets and Why Are They So Volatile?
Commodity Markets are financial marketplaces where raw materials or primary agricultural products are bought and sold. These essential goods, known as commodities, include everything from crude oil, natural gas, and metals like gold and copper, to agricultural products such as wheat, corn, coffee, and palm oil. They are the fundamental building blocks of virtually every product and service in the global economy. But why are Commodity Markets notoriously volatile, often experiencing sharp price swings that can have significant ripple effects?
The inherent volatility stems primarily from the delicate balance between supply and demand, which can be easily disrupted by a multitude of factors. Unlike manufactured goods, the supply of many commodities is subject to unpredictable elements like weather patterns (for agricultural goods), geopolitical instability (impacting oil and gas production), and geological discoveries (for metals). A drought in a major agricultural region, for example, can drastically reduce crop yields, leading to a surge in food prices. Similarly, political unrest in an oil-producing nation can disrupt supply and send crude oil prices soaring. On the demand side, global economic growth, industrial production, and population changes directly influence consumption. A booming economy will typically drive up demand for energy and industrial metals, while a slowdown can lead to price declines. The inelastic nature of supply and demand for many essential commodities in the short term means that even small shifts can trigger significant price reactions, making Commodity Markets highly dynamic and often unpredictable.
How Do Geopolitical Events Shape Markets?
Geopolitical events exert a profound and often immediate influence on Commodity Markets, demonstrating their sensitivity to global stability and political decisions. Conflicts and political instability in major commodity-producing regions can directly disrupt supply chains. For instance, the ongoing conflict in Ukraine has significantly impacted global wheat and sunflower oil prices, as both countries are major exporters. Similarly, tensions in the Middle East, a critical oil-producing region, frequently lead to spikes in crude oil prices due to fears of supply disruptions.
Trade policies and sanctions also play a crucial role. Tariffs or embargos imposed by major economies can restrict the flow of commodities, altering global supply and demand dynamics and forcing price adjustments. Additionally, government policies related to environmental regulations, such as carbon emission targets or restrictions on certain mining practices, can impact the cost and availability of commodities, influencing their market prices. The uncertainty created by geopolitical tensions often leads to speculative buying or selling, further amplifying price volatility as investors react to potential future scenarios. This makes monitoring geopolitical developments an essential practice for anyone involved in Commodity Markets.
Who Benefits and Who Suffers from Volatile Commodity?
The volatility in Commodity Markets creates winners and losers, impacting various stakeholders across the globe.
Beneficiaries:
- Producers (in the short term): Companies or countries that extract or grow commodities stand to benefit significantly when prices rise, leading to increased revenues and profits. For example, oil-exporting nations thrive during periods of high oil prices.
- Speculators: Traders who correctly anticipate price movements can make substantial profits from the inherent volatility. They buy low and sell high, or vice versa, leveraging market fluctuations.
- Investors seeking diversification: For portfolio managers, commodities can offer diversification benefits, as their price movements often have a low correlation with traditional assets like stocks and bonds. This can help reduce overall portfolio risk.
Sufferers:
- Consumers: When prices of essential commodities like food and energy rise, consumers bear the brunt through higher living costs, eroding their purchasing power. This can lead to inflationary pressures across the economy.
- Manufacturers: Businesses that rely on commodities as raw materials (e.g., airlines for jet fuel, food processors for agricultural products, electronics manufacturers for metals) face increased input costs, which can squeeze profit margins and force them to raise prices for their finished goods.
- Governments: Commodity price volatility can destabilize national budgets, especially for countries that heavily rely on commodity exports for revenue or for those that are net importers and face increased import bills.
- Importers: Countries or companies that primarily import commodities are negatively impacted by rising prices, leading to higher trade deficits and inflationary pressures.
The uneven distribution of gains and losses highlights the significant economic and social implications of fluctuations in Commodity Markets…

Layer-1 Blockchains: The Foundation of Innovation
Layer-1 blockchains form the base layer of many crypto ecosystems. Recent innovations focus on scalability, security, and interoperability. Projects like Solana and Avalanche aim to solve the scalability issues that plague older networks like Bitcoin and Ethereum. These newer chains often employ different consensus mechanisms to achieve faster transaction speeds and lower fees. Understanding the technical differences, such as Proof-of-Stake versus Proof-of-Work, is crucial for assessing the potential and risks associated with each network.
Layer-2 Solutions: Scaling Without Compromising Security
Many projects are focusing on Layer-2 scaling solutions to improve the speed and efficiency of existing Layer-1 networks, especially Ethereum. These solutions, like Polygon and Arbitrum, operate on top of the main blockchain, handling transactions off-chain to reduce congestion and fees. This approach allows for faster transaction processing without compromising the security of the underlying Layer-1 blockchain. This is a significant area of development, promising to make blockchain technology more accessible and user-friendly.

Privacy Coins: Balancing Security and Anonymity
Privacy coins like Monero and Zcash prioritize user anonymity and transaction confidentiality. These cryptocurrencies employ advanced cryptographic techniques to mask sender and receiver identities, offering a greater degree of privacy compared to other public blockchains. However, the increased anonymity also raises concerns regarding their potential use in illicit activities, leading to regulatory scrutiny and debate about their role in the broader financial system.
Stablecoins: Maintaining Price Stability in a Volatile Market
Stablecoins are designed to maintain a stable value, typically pegged to a fiat currency like the US dollar. They serve as a crucial tool for navigating the volatility of the cryptocurrency market, providing a more predictable store of value. However, the stability of stablecoins depends heavily on the underlying collateral and the mechanisms used to maintain the peg. Events have shown that even seemingly stable coins can experience significant fluctuations, highlighting the importance of due diligence and understanding the risks involved.
